The CSI testing laboratory in Zlín recently confirmed the high airborne and impact sound insulation of the new fermacell Silentio product. This essentially means that with fermacell Silentio materials, the ceilings of wooden buildings are almost silent.
The results of the tests are good news for everyone considering wooden construction, for manufacturers of wooden buildings, and for those planning to renovate wooden beam ceilings. Fermacell materials achieve excellent parameters, making walking not only inaudible in family homes but especially in apartment buildings. This fact significantly increases the attractiveness of wooden structures and directly predisposes them to more frequent use in the construction of apartment buildings, where audible footsteps can be a significant problem.
Based on the testing, results were demonstrated that significantly exceed the values of materials commonly used so far. Just for reference, the measured values of impact sound insulation reached only 40 dB, while the standard for family homes is 63 dB and for apartment buildings 55 dB. It is thus quite clear that these values prove that fermacell materials stand at the forefront of construction materials intended for wooden buildings.
During the tests, a total of 8 samples of fermacell materials passed the EN ISO 717-1 Airborne Sound Insulation and EN ISO 717-1 Impact Sound Insulation tests. The measurements utilized new fermacell system products, specifically: the new floor element fermacell 2 E 16 (consisting of 2 x 10 mm thick fermacell gypsum fiberboard and a 9 mm thick layer of felt), as well as the fermacell Silentio board with thicknesses of 20 and 15 mm, the new fermacell acoustic profile, and the fermacell TB gypsum fiberboard with a profiled edge. The tests clearly demonstrated the excellent properties of all tested fermacell systems. Specific results are in the attached table.
